About Almaviva Saudi Arabia
Almaviva Saudi Arabia operates as part of the Almaviva Group, providing ICT, transportation, and digital transformation solutions supporting significant infrastructure developments within the Kingdom.
Role Overview
The Telecommunications Supervisor will oversee the Operation & Maintenance of Riyadh Metro Line 3's telecommunications systems. This role involves managing maintenance efforts to guarantee the availability and reliability of critical telecom infrastructure and collaborating with multiple teams to sustain high safety and operational benchmarks.
Key Duties
- Manage preventive, predictive, and corrective maintenance activities for telecom systems.
- Track performance metrics, uptime, and reliability of essential telecommunications equipment.
- Direct troubleshooting and root cause assessments to quickly recover services and maintain seamless operations.
- Uphold adherence to Health, Safety & Environmental (HSE), quality, and operational policies.
- Collaborate with internal teams, subcontractors, and stakeholders to address and resolve issues efficiently.
Candidate Profile
- Possess a bachelor's degree in Electrical, Electronics, Telecommunications Engineering, or a related discipline.
- At least 3 years of experience in telecommunications Operation & Maintenance.
- Proven background in supervisory or team leadership roles.
- Experience in railway or metro telecom systems is highly advantageous.
- Practical knowledge of CTN, DCS, TETRA, PA/PIS, IP Telephony, or ECP systems is preferred.
- Excellent communication, leadership, coordination, and problem-resolution capabilities.
